Chicago – The Elite City

Chicago is one of the most exquisite cities. Chicago holds the legendary blues, cutting edge architecture, luscious dining, glorious parks, major league baseball, lavish shopping, world-class museums and stunning lake views. The big city is a big time sports town with die hard fans for their Bulls, Bears, Cubs and the World Champion Chicago White Sox.

The Windy City has blended in the new while maintaining its old world charm. Chicago was incorporated as a town in 1833. It has grown to be the nation’s third-largest city. Chicago is one of the few international cities. It is the birthplace of the first skyscraper.

Offering a cosmopolitan flare that adds to visitors’ big-city adventure, Chicago is a beautiful city in the Midwest heartland that radiates a spirit of energy.

The city has 77 neighborhoods, and you can go from one to the next in a split second before you realize you are in a different area with new sights. Each of the Chicago’s neighborhoods brings a complete new array of shops, restaurants, historical elements, attractions, and intrigue.

Get unique shopping experience at Magnificent mile and Michigan Ave. Chicago is also popular for its deep dish pizza. Whether you want to don the best black dress for some late night cocktails or you want to cozy up in the casual neighborhood bar, Chicago has all. Enjoy the 90 minute architectural river cruise that leaves from Michigan Avenue and Wacker Drive. The Chicago Architecture Foundation offers cruises from April till November.

Make Your Vacations Really Special By Traveling To Canada

Canada is a lovely country with plenty of striking attractions. Its glittering metropolises are exploding with the energetic optimism. Canada is comprised of 10 distinct provinces and three unique territories. It offers wide range of the cultural and geographical features.

The mighty Rocky Mountains and strong pacific tides meet with the vibrant communities in the British Columbia. Mountains, oceans, beaches, lakes, deserts, parks, forests, prairies, farm land – you will find plenty in Canada. There are many beautiful sites with long and continued history of uniting people together.

Strike out into the backcountry on a wilderness adventure, or pick your own apples in the sunny orchard. There are lots of beautiful parks abounding in the city and nature is just a short drive away. Never expect Canada to be a blander version of the United States.

Canada is ideal for touring in spring, summer and autumn. If you want to enjoy skiing, you can visit in winters or early spring. Those who want to visit the north, the summer months of July and August are perfect. Many of the nation’s festivals take place in summers, so you can plan Canada trip in summers. The peak tourist season is between Victoria Day (late May) and Labour Day (early September).

However, spring and autumn have fewer crowds of tourists, lower prices and a more relaxed pace than the summer months. Bear in mind that some visitor-oriented facilities and attractions may be closed during the peak seasons. Make your vacations really special by traveling to Canada.

Hawaii – One Of The Most Romantic Places In The World

Hawaii is the one of the most beautiful and most romantic places travel destinations in the world. It’s the destination whose memories keep haunting you mind long after. Located in the central Pacific Ocean southwest of the continental United States, south of Alaska, and north of Tahiti, the State of Hawaii is an archipelagic state of the United States.

The island of Hawaii is known as “the Big Island”. Hawaii is the home to major resort area of Kona, two of the world’s most active volcano and two of the world’s largest mountains. Every city and isle of Hawaii has its own charm and beauty. Some of the popular ones include Oahu, Maui, Kauai, Molokai, Lanai, Niihau, and Kahoolawe.

Oahu, known as “the Gathering Place”, is the most developed and populated of all others. Its southern shore is the home to city of Honolulu. There are pineapple fields outside the city and its North Shore, which is also known each winter as the home of some of the largest waves in the world. The other very popular visitor destination is the USS Arizona National Memorial at Pearl Harbor.

Maui, the second largest island, is the home to 10,023 feet tall volcanic mountain crater of Haleakala. Maui is also known as “the Valley Isle” for the narrow plain between Haleakala and the West Maui mountains. On the island’s western side are the resort areas of Lahaina, Kaanapali, Kihei and Wailea. On the eastern side, the tiny village of Hana is reached by one of the most winding and beautiful roads in the world.
